Population Overview
Beverly city is a small community located in Kansas. The total population is 138. It ranks as the 499th most populous out of 726 cities and towns in Kansas.
Age Demographics
The median age in Beverly city is 37.0 years. This is about average than the state median of 37.2 years. Only 13.8% of residents are under 18, indicating fewer families with children.
Economy, Income & Housing
The median household income in Beverly city is $40,625. This is 44% lower than the state median of $72,639. Compared to the national median of $78,538, household income here is 48% lower. The poverty rate stands at 10.1%. This is 12% lower than the state poverty rate of 11.5%. The unemployment rate is 1.4%. This is 64% lower than the state rate of 3.9%. The median home value is $45,000. Housing costs are 78% lower than the state median of $203,400. With a home-value-to-income ratio of just 1.1x, Beverly city is one of the most affordable housing markets in the area. 77.0%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 15% higher than the state average of 66.9%.
Race & Ethnicity
Beverly city has a predominantly White (non-Hispanic) population, comprising 92.0% of all residents. Black or African American residents account for 2.9%. The Hispanic or Latino population (1.5%) is well below the state average of 13.3%.
Education
10.2%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This is 71% lower than the state rate of 35.2%. Nationally, 35.0%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 87.8%.
Data Sources & Methodology
All demographic data for Beverly city, Kansas is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 5-Year Estimates (2019-2023). The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ually, providing reliable estimates for communities of all sizes. Comparisons are made against Kansas state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 726 Census-designated places in Kansas.
